XML cabs / Windows XP & service pack 1

Featured Replies

FYIAfter installing srvice pack 1 for XP I've noticed all my e-mails that contained any cabbed XML gauges were removed from being accessed.. ( Over 125 messages with attachments. I Archive our project here. ) "OE remvoved access to the following unsafe attatchments in your mail BlahBlah.cab, BlahBlah.zip, RE_BlahBlah.eml" It seems srvice pack 1 changes many of the IE and Outlook Express options. In OE to get back the attachments select, Tools/Options/Security Tab/ and uncheck "Donot allow attachments to be saved or openened that could potentially be a virus" . OE doesn't recognize any thing that "could" be a virus, ( A virus checker is for that) Other than being a harmless attachment. Regards,RomanProject 737-400
